Aetherial Manipulation mouse over target macro?
hey people,

I could only find aetherial manipulation macros to jump to the focus target automatically online, but I am looking for one that lets me jump to any party member I hover my mouse over.. is that possible?

Thanks in advance for any help :)

/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o>
^this should do it, I recommend repeating this line multiple times in the macro for more success. I would add a line with <t> at the end so you can still use it normally on target without mouse over. You can also add '/merror off' to remove error messages, and also '/micon "Aetherial Manipulation"' to give the macro the same icon as Aetherial Manipulation. Below is an example:
/merror off /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<mo> /ac "Aetherial Manipulation" <t> /micon "Aetherial Manipulation"
Granted I don't play BLM so I am unable to test this, but it works for Sage's Icarus which is also a rush to party member skill
